RESOLU TION NO, PCM-75-10
RESOLUTION Of THE CITY PLANNING COMMISSION RECOMMENDING TO
THE CITY COUNCIL THE APPROVAL OF THE PRECISE PLAN FOR DEVELOP-
MENT OF PROPERTY AT 376-380 TELEGRAPH CANYON ROAD
WHEREAS, application PCZ-75-E fora change of zone from R-3 to C-O-P for
two vacant lots, comprising 15,000 sq, ft. of property, located at the north-
west corner of East "L" Street and Telegraph Canyon Road was recommended by
the City Planning Commission for adoption, and
WHEREAS, Southwest Investment Corporation submitted a Precise Plan for
development of subject property with an 1800 sq. ft, real estate office
building, and ,
WHEREAS, the City Planning Commission, at a regular meeting held at
7:00 p,m., Wednesday, June 25, 1975, in the Council Chamber, City Hall,
276 Fourth Avenue, considered the Precise Plan for development as submitted
by Southwest Investment Corporation.
NOW THEREFORE BE IT RESOLVED AS FOLLOWS:
The City Planning Commission finds the Precise Plan, as attached, for
development with an 1800 sq. ft. real estate office building on 15,000 sq. ft.
of property at 376-380 Telegraph Canyon Road conforms to the General Plan and
ordinances of the City of Chula Vista, and recommends approval subject to the
following conditions:
1. Prior to the issuance of any permits, the two lots shall be consolidated
via a plat adjustment map.
2. All signs placed on the property shall conform to the C-0 sign standards,
3. Onsite utilities shall be undergrounded.
4. Landscaping.
a. All portions of the site not used for building, parking, or circulation
shall be landscaped, The developer shall be responsible for landscaping
and maintaining the parkways in the public rights-of-way.
b. A complete landscape and irrigation plan shall be submitted for
approval in conjunction with application for a moving permit. Such
plans shall include:
(1) Emphasis on trees and shrubs along East °L" Street.
(2) Street trees and low level plant material in the parkway
on Telegraph Canyon Road.
'~ / d (3) Ground cover for all slopes, to be approved by the City Landscape
,~ (~/
~xNiBer
2
Architect. All slopes shall be cleared of weeds and gras=_, properly
prepared and replanted.
5. The required zoning walls are hereby waived, in accordance wiih Section
19.58.360 of the Zoning Ordinance, based on the following findings:
a. A zoning wall on the westerly property line is not required because
of the higher elevations of the R-1 lots and the high retaining walls and
fences already separating the properties.
b. A zoning wall on the northerly property line adjacent to apartment
parking lot is not required since the apartment buildings are located
about 60 feet further north and the use of the site for parking is the
same as that in the R-3 zone.
